The industrial building segment in the Asia Pacific Steel Frame Structure Market plays a pivotal role in the region’s development. Industrial buildings, such as factories, warehouses, and distribution centers, require robust and durable construction to accommodate heavy machinery, large equipment, and high operational demands. Steel frames provide the strength and stability needed to support these structures, while also allowing for flexibility in design and quick construction times. The demand for industrial buildings in Asia Pacific is driven by rapid industrialization, increased manufacturing output, and the growing need for storage and logistics facilities. Steel frames are particularly advantageous in these settings because they are resistant to extreme environmental conditions and can be easily expanded or modified to meet evolving industrial needs. The growing shift towards automated and smart factories further fuels the demand for steel frame structures in industrial applications. These buildings often need to support specialized equipment, such as conveyor systems, cranes, and high-tech machinery. Steel frame construction offers the necessary load-bearing capacity, seismic resistance, and adaptability to integrate such complex systems. Additionally, steel’s recyclability and energy efficiency contribute to the sustainability goals of modern industrial construction. As the manufacturing sector continues to grow in the Asia Pacific region, steel frame structures will remain integral to supporting this expansion, providing the strength and versatility required for large-scale industrial facilities. The commercial building sector in the Asia Pacific Steel Frame Structure Market is witnessing significant growth due to the region's expanding urbanization and commercial real estate development. Commercial buildings, including office towers, retail spaces, and shopping malls, require strong, reliable, and visually appealing structures. Steel frames offer the flexibility to create expansive open floor plans, which are highly sought after in modern commercial buildings. These structures also benefit from the aesthetic appeal of steel, which can be finished in various styles and textures to meet design requirements. In commercial construction, speed is of the essence, and steel frame structures provide rapid assembly, reducing construction timelines and minimizing costs. Furthermore, commercial buildings often face stringent safety and environmental regulations, and steel’s fire resistance, strength, and durability help meet these requirements. The increasing demand for green buildings in Asia Pacific has led to a preference for steel, as it can be manufactured with minimal waste and is fully recyclable. The commercial building sector’s rapid expansion, fueled by an increase in business activity, rising disposable incomes, and the growing need for modern retail spaces, is expected to continue driving demand for steel frame structures. As the commercial real estate market in the region becomes more competitive, steel frames offer a sustainable and efficient solution to meet the sector's evolving needs. The residential building segment is another key application for steel frame structures in the Asia Pacific region. Steel frames offer an innovative and durable solution for residential construction, particularly in areas prone to extreme weather conditions such as earthquakes, floods, and hurricanes. The structural integrity and strength of steel frames make them an ideal choice for multi-story residential buildings, providing better protection and longer-lasting durability compared to traditional wood or masonry-based construction. Steel frames also allow for greater design flexibility, enabling architects and builders to create open-plan living spaces that are both functional and aesthetically pleasing. In addition to their structural benefits, steel frames also provide cost-effective solutions for residential buildings. They can be prefabricated off-site and quickly assembled on-site, reducing construction time and labor costs. As urbanization accelerates across Asia Pacific, the demand for affordable, high-quality housing continues to grow, making steel frame structures an attractive option. Steel’s resistance to pests, such as termites, and its low maintenance requirements further add to its appeal in the residential sector. With the rising demand for sustainable and eco-friendly housing, steel frame construction's recyclability and energy efficiency position it as a long-term solution for modern residential building needs. The "Others" segment in the Asia Pacific Steel Frame Structure Market includes various niche applications, such as transportation infrastructure (bridges, tunnels), educational institutions, hospitals, and sports facilities. While not as large as the industrial, commercial, or residential segments, this category is still significant due to the versatility and adaptability of steel frames in specialized projects. Steel is commonly used in the construction of transportation infrastructure, where strength, durability, and the ability to withstand heavy loads are critical. Bridges, railways, and highways are often built using steel frames to ensure safety and longevity, particularly in areas with high traffic volumes or harsh environmental conditions. Additionally, steel frames are increasingly being used in the construction of sports facilities, schools, and hospitals, where large open spaces, structural integrity, and sustainability are important considerations. The "Others" segment also includes the growing trend of constructing steel frame structures for temporary buildings, such as exhibition halls or emergency shelters, which require fast assembly and disassembly. As construction techniques evolve and the need for rapid infrastructure development grows, steel frames will continue to find applications across a diverse range of industries, contributing to the overall growth of the Asia Pacific Steel Frame Structure Market.
